✦ Synopsis


Attractive higher voltage Ni/H2 batteries can be constructed by connectmg several unit cell stacks m series within a common pressure vessel. The practical implementation of this concept requires the complete ehmmation of electrolyte shunts between unit stacks. To achieve this we have developed a battery design using non-sealmg, hydrophobic, thm wall envelopes around each unit stack. The effectiveness of this approach was demonstrated by construction and testing of prototype batteries of about 50 W h, contammg up to five unit stacks m series. The batteries successfully completed up to 7000 cycles of a near earth orbit test regime with deep discharge.
